Next week, the Nintendo 3DS gets a pair of Shin Megami Tensei games via the Virtual Console service in Japan. Shin Megami Tensei: Devil Children Black Book and Red Book will be making their way to the Nintendo eShop.
A monster-collecting game like Pokémon, Devil Children was released for the Game Boy Color in 2000. Unlike Pokémon, though, the two versions Devil Children Black Book and Devil Children Red Book both feature different protagonists with connected stories.
While the games are a simplified version of the Shin Megami Tensei formula, they do retain staples such as demon fusion. A year after the release of the two original games, Atlus followed up with an upgraded White Book release, mirroring the Pokémon release pattern.
Both Devil Children games will be available for 600 yen on November 11th in Japan.
